Diabetic Food Pyramid

Fats (Limit to 1 serving per meal) A serving can be:-
- 10 Peanuts.
- 1 Tbsp Salad Dresssing
- 2 Tbsp light salad dressing or saur cream.
- 1 Tsp margarine, Oil or mayonnaise.
- 1/8 Avocado.
Sweets (Substitute for starch or fruit serving occasionally) A serving can be:-
- 2 Small Cookies.
- 1 Small Cupcake or Muffin
- ½ Cup Ice cream.
- 1/3 Cup Frozen Yoghurt.
- ¼ Cup Sherbet.
- 1 tsp Syrup or Honey.
Milk (2-3 Servings per day) A serving can be:
- 1 cup Milk.
- 1 Cup Low Fat.
- 1 Cup Artificially Sweetened yogurt (No sugar)
Meat / Fish/Chicken (2-3 Serving per day) A serving can be:
- 2 oz Cooked Lean Meat/Poultry/Fish.
- ½ - ¾ Cup Tuna or Cottage Cheese.
- 1 Egg or 4 oz Tofu or 1 oz cheese.
- 2 Tbsp peanut Butter.
Vegetables (3-5 Serving Per day) A Serving can be:
- 1 Cup Raw Vegetables.
- ½ Cup Cooked Vegetables.
- ½ Cup Tomato or Vegetable Juice.
Fruits (3 Serving per Day) A Serving Can be:
- 70 gm small fruit.
- ½ Cup canned fruit.
- ¼ cup Dried Fruit.
- ½ Cup Fruit Juice. (No sugar)
Grains, Starchy Vegetables and Beans. (6 plus Servings Per Day) A Serving Can be:-
- 1 Slice of 1 oz bread or ½ (1 oz) Bagel or 5 Crackers or 1 Granola bar.
- ½ Hamburger or Hot dog Bun or a tortilla of 6 inch or 2 tacos.
- ½ Cup Cooked Cereal, Cooked beans, Lentils, Corn, Peas, S. Potato, Potato or Pasta.
- 1 Cup winter Squash, 1 Cup Soup.
- 1/3 Cup Rice or 3 Cup Plain Popcorn (Fat free)
